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Damage: The nature and extent of damage, such as flooding, wind damage, or structural damage, significantly influence the overall cost.
- Size of the Property: Larger properties typically require more resources and time, increasing the total expense.
- Emergency Response Time: Immediate or after-hours services often come at a premium due to the urgency and availability of resources.
- Debris Removal: The volume and type of debris, including tree limbs, roofing materials, and other storm-related waste, affect removal costs.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ates can vary, impacting the overall cost of services.
- Equipment and Materials: The need for specialized equipment or materials, such as heavy machinery or specific repair materials, can add to the cost.
- Insurance Coverage: The extent of coverage provided by insurance can offset some out-of-pocket expenses but may also influence the choice of services.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(North Port, FL) |
---|---|
Tree Removal | $500 - $1,500 |
Water Extraction | $1,000 - $3,500 |
Mold Remediation | $500 - $4,000 |
Roof Repair | $300 - $1,200 |
Structural Repairs | $2,000 - $10,000 |
Debris Removal | $200 - $1,000 |
Electrical Repairs | $150 - $800 |
HVAC System Repair | $300 - $1,500 |
